排课版本新建、编辑、复制、发布、归档和删除。

周课表视图,支持12节课、单双周和起止周。
自动校验教师、行政班、教室、时间段冲突。
校验教室容量、教学任务状态和学期范围。
SQLite 开发环境自动升级,MySQL 提供正式 EF Core 迁移。
Vue 已编译为静态文件并随 ASP.NET Core 发布,无需 npm run dev。
桌面端和390px移动端页面均已验收。

using Jiaowu.Api.Domain.Academic;
namespace Jiaowu.Api.Infrastructure.Scheduling;
public static class ScheduleConflictDetector
{
public static string? FindConflict(IReadOnlyList<ScheduleEntry> entries)
{
for (var i = 0; i < entries.Count; i++)
{
for (var j = i + 1; j < entries.Count; j++)
{
var first = entries[i];
var second = entries[j];
if (!TimeOverlaps(first, second)) continue;
var reason = ConflictReason(first, second);
if (reason is not null)
return $"“{first.TeachingTask!.Name}”与“{second.TeachingTask!.Name}”存在{reason}冲突。";
}
}
return null;
}
public static bool TimeOverlaps(ScheduleEntry first, ScheduleEntry second) =>
first.DayOfWeek == second.DayOfWeek &&
first.StartPeriod < second.StartPeriod + second.PeriodCount &&
second.StartPeriod < first.StartPeriod + first.PeriodCount &&
WeeksOverlap(first, second);
public static string? ConflictReason(ScheduleEntry first, ScheduleEntry second)
{
if (first.ClassroomId == second.ClassroomId) return "教室";
var firstTeachers = first.TeachingTask!.Teachers.Select(x => x.TeacherId).ToHashSet();
if (second.TeachingTask!.Teachers.Any(x => firstTeachers.Contains(x.TeacherId)))
return "教师";
var firstClasses = first.TeachingTask.Classes
.Select(x => x.AdministrativeClassId)
.ToHashSet();
return second.TeachingTask.Classes.Any(x =>
firstClasses.Contains(x.AdministrativeClassId))
? "行政班"
: null;
}
private static bool WeeksOverlap(ScheduleEntry first, ScheduleEntry second)
{
var start = Math.Max(first.StartWeek, second.StartWeek);
var end = Math.Min(first.EndWeek, second.EndWeek);
for (var week = start; week <= end; week++)
{
if (IncludesWeek(first.WeekPattern, week) &&
IncludesWeek(second.WeekPattern, week))
return true;
}
return false;
}
private static bool IncludesWeek(WeekPattern pattern, int week) =>
pattern == WeekPattern.All ||
pattern == WeekPattern.Odd && week % 2 == 1 ||
pattern == WeekPattern.Even && week % 2 == 0;
}
